Portuguese players and hot partners in Mykonos (photos)

Football is over, vacations are here...

Newsroom July 5 04:24

A few days after the national team of Portugal was knocked out of the Euro 2020, its international footballers started their summer vacation.

Ruben Dias, Bernardo Silva, and Goncalo Guedes picked Greece, and more specifically Mykonos to recharge their batteries before the new season starts with their respective clubs.

The footballers enjoyed their time with their hot partners, who took the chance to share some of the carefree moments on social media with their followers.
